A 47-YEAR-OLD woman caused a disturbance at a West Linton restaurant which resulted in armed police swooping on the Peeblesshire village.

At Selkirk Sheriff Court, Jacqueline Woods pleaded guilty to having an air weapon in her possession, throwing a rock through a window, cutting the tyres of a vehicle and behaving in a threatening or abusive manner.

All the offences were committed at The Old Bakehouse in Main Street, West Linton, on January 10, last year.

Woods, formerly of Deanfoot Road, West Linton and now living in Tweed Drive, Livingston, had sentence deferred until February 2 for the production of a Criminal Justice Social Work Report
